Find the distance between the given points (2 √ 3 , -√ 13) and (6 √ 3 , √ 13)
Remember that
The formula to calculate the distance between two points is equal to
[tex]d=\sqrt[]{(y2-y1)^2+(x2-x1)^2}[/tex]substitute the given points in the formula
[tex]d=\sqrt[]{(\sqrt[]{13}+\sqrt[]{13})^2+(6\sqrt[]{3}-2\sqrt[]{3})^2}[/tex][tex]d=\sqrt[]{(2\sqrt[]{13})^2+(4\sqrt[]{3})^2}[/tex][tex]\begin{gathered} d=\sqrt[]{52^{}+48^{}} \\ d=\sqrt[]{100} \\ d=10\text{ units} \end{gathered}[/tex]
